					AI Verify Host |  | 
		
			| 
					The AI Verify Host is a Smart Repair Station that reduces the need for manual re-inspection and lowers operational costs. The AI-powered repair station can continuously operate while lowering the false calls, and providing real-time data analytics of the inspection status. |

					AI-Powered Inspection | 
		
			| AI Cosmetic Inspection |  | AI Wire Bond Detection | 
		
			| 
					AI-powered inspection can detect subtle imperfections on the board's surface, making it essential for a full coverage inspection. This technology can be used for cosmetic defects, as well as detecting foreign materials.  | 
					The innovative algorithms detect wire bonding defects such as unbonded, missing wire, broken wire, wedge placement, ball-off pad, ball diameter, and more. |

			| AI Lifted Lead Inspection |  | AI AXI Algorithms | 
		
			| 
					Conventional algorithms, including color comparison and height measurements for lifted lead detection, have a high escape rate. AI inspection achieves virtually 100% classification of these defects.  | 
					TRI's AXI are equipped with AI algorithms, which are superior to the commonly used gray-level based algorithms. The AI algorithm can accurately detect void and open defects. |

					AI DLOCR | 
		
			| 
					AI Deep Learning Optical Character Recognition (DLOCR) recognizes hard-to-identify characters after enhanced training, such as low contrast transparent text. This AI solution also includes text substituting, editing grammar, similar word settings, and more. |
